Britain and the world said a final goodbye to Queen Elizabeth II at a state funeral Monday that drew presidents and kings, princes and prime ministers — and crowds who massed along the streets of London to honor a monarch whose 70-year reign defined an age. In a country known for pomp and pageantry, the first state funeral…

A former member of the Royal Horse Guards, who led Queen Elizabeth II’s Coronation procession, has said he failed to realize the significance of his duty until after it was over. Tony Hendry, 93, of Stoke Aldermoor, Coventry, who served as a corporal, led the procession to Westminster Abbey. “At the time I didn’t really…
